The AHK M series was developed as a modern, inexpensive NC alternative to CNC press brakes. Many operators are familiar working without CNC programming, and this model series combines proven technology with modern safety standards. The back gauge in the X- and R-axes and the depth gauge in the cylinders can be positioned directly using the touchscreen, or bending sequences can be stored in the NC control for automatic operation. The series is convincing in the production of workpieces with recurring materials and contours.

Machine Frame and Male Die
The machine frame is made of a high-precision, stress-relieved steel weldment and features a rigid bending bar and hydraulic cylinders on both sides
A large throat and narrow table ensure plenty of free space to accommodate complex bending sequences
Hydraulics
The hydraulic unit with reservoir is placed in the top part of the machine frame to save space and add to the rigidity of the construction
Precise upper beam positioning is ensured by a torsion shaft that connects the depth stops of both cylinders
Front Support Arms
Each support arm can be adjusted in height and is extremely sturdy
A stop ridge on the supporting surface helps with workpiece alignment
Bending Tools
Promecam tool mounts to accommodate an extensive selection of bending tools
Manual quick-action clamping system for tool mount shortens tool changing times
With 4 bending dies the die can handle a wide spectrum of workpieces
